Introduction to Loan GFE Audits

Loan Good Faith Estimate (GFE) audits play a crucial role in ensuring compliance and operational efficiency within financial institutions. A thorough GFE audit can reveal discrepancies, highlight areas for improvement, and enhance overall performance. This comprehensive overview will explore the significance of GFE audits, their benefits, and strategies for optimizing their execution to boost operational efficiency.

Understanding the Importance of GFE Audits

GFE audits are essential for verifying that the estimates provided to borrowers are accurate and compliant with regulatory requirements. These audits ensure transparency, build trust with borrowers, and protect financial institutions from potential legal repercussions. By meticulously examining GFEs, institutions can identify inconsistencies and take corrective actions promptly.

Enhancing Compliance Through GFE Audits

Compliance with federal and state regulations is a fundamental aspect of GFE audits. By conducting regular audits, financial institutions can ensure adherence to the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act (RESPA) and other relevant guidelines. This proactive approach mitigates the risk of penalties and legal issues, safeguarding the institution’s reputation and financial stability.

Identifying and Rectifying Discrepancies

GFE audits are instrumental in identifying discrepancies between the initial estimates and the final closing costs. These discrepancies can arise from various factors, including human error, miscommunication, or changes in loan terms. Addressing these discrepancies promptly ensures that borrowers receive accurate information and helps maintain the institution’s credibility.
